[QUOTE="Weregoat, post: 1390765, member: 62741"] According to the guy who flopped top set when I was open-ended with a 2nd nut FD, I'm a donk for calling when my pot-odds were good. And a donk for hitting. And the reason I don't play cash games is because I'm far too lazy to excersize BRM for a cash game at a stake I'd be interested in playing - (200 NL, as I'm used to playing live) - as the 200 NL is much harder than a live game online - which is what I have access to. And I don't want to go broke. So I can have a BR of $50 and play $1 SnGs or $100 and play $1 MTTs all day and all night and still play online poker - which is what I want to do - but if I put that same $100 in and play 2NL . . . I'll be bored out of my mind even if I have an excellent win rate of 15BB/100 (or $.30 every 100 hands - woooo) And would rather enter tournaments to win buy-ins at a larger scale. So there you go - luck has nothing to do with it - just a desire to excercise proper BRM so they don't go broke and playing within their limits. WG [/QUOTE]
